Abstract Structure

Four Required Sections, 300 Words Total

01

Background

State the clinical problem, context, and objective of the study in 1–2 sentences.

02

Methods

Describe study design, setting, participants, and the analysis approach used.

03

Results

Summarize key findings with relevant data; avoid vague or unsupported statements.

04

Conclusion

State the significance, implications, and relevance to clinical practice.

Formatting & Eligibility Rules

  • Word limit: 300 words maximum for Background, Methods, Results, and Conclusion combined.
  • Title: concise and specific, sentence case, maximum 25 words.
  • Abbreviations: define all abbreviations at first use.
  • Track selection: assign your abstract to ONE of the 31 conference tracks.
  • Study types accepted: Original Research, Case Report/Series, Clinical Trial, Quality Improvement Project, Systematic Review/Meta-Analysis, Audit, or Other.
  • Ethical clearance: required for original research, clinical trials, and case reports involving patient data.
  • Originality: submissions must represent original, unpublished work not presented at another conference.

Recognition

Young Investigator Award 2026

Open to students, residents, or researchers within 5 years of post-graduate qualification. Winners are selected based on scientific quality, originality, and presentation, and honored at the closing ceremony.
